Transaction 152bff4347d040a0a5f3f6b30e3e43300f8b1776c2ead44b083fc845c42e1bf0
2 Input
2 Outputs
- 152bff4347d040a0a5f3f6b30e3e43300f8b1776c2ead44b083fc845c42e1bf0:0
- 152bff4347d040a0a5f3f6b30e3e43300f8b1776c2ead44b083fc845c42e1bf0:1
value 677088
address 1FemCUQNzzhc1AdQYrcPYNcCdB6Adh6w6y
value 1956886
address 333gJHhxbfYfK6knwPcfDdPBU6qo67nwJf